- The distance between Water Valley, Ms, Usa and Calafat, Romania is approximately 9,010 km or 5,599 mi.
- To reach Water Valley, Ms in this distance one would set out from Calafat bearing 309.4°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ach Water Valley, Ms bearing 222.1° or SW .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Water Valley, Ms is in or near the subtropical moist forest biome whereas Calafat is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 4 °C (7.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.4 °C (6.1°F) less in Water Valley, Ms.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 870 mm (34.3 in) more which is equivalent to 870 l/m² (21.35 US gal/ft²) or 8,700,000 l/ha (930,088 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10° higher in Water Valley, Ms than in Calafat.
